Spatio-temporal Analysis On Land Ecological Sensitivity Of Yangtze River Delta

With the speeding up of economy growth and rapid urbanization in our country,in recent years,many ecological problems,such as deterioration of eco-environment,the city pollution is increasingly serious and land resource problem have emerged,seriously affected the people's health and the construction and the sustainable development of the economy.Yangtze River Delta region is the most powerful economic center of China's comprehensive strength.Rich land resources and unique geographical position make it China's most strategic development space.With the development of urban economy at the same time,the ecological land occupied by non-agricultural construction land,great changes took place in land use and had a fragile ecological environment,so ecological environment problems extrude in here.Therefore,with construction of ecological Yangtze River Delta region,doing research on the characteristics of the land use and ecosystem service value as well as its dynamic evolution,and making ecological sensitivity analysis and evaluation of Yangtze River Delta region is of great theoretical significance and practical value.On a basis of Yangtze River Delta region as the research target,collect and sort the basic data,including the basin natural,ecological environment problem,social and economic conditions and son on.Through these basic research,it provides the basis for the study of space optimization of the Yangtze River Delta,and this paper choosed two period of the year 2000 and 2014 Landsat TM images as data supporting and uses remote sensing(RS)and geographical information system(GIS)as technical base,Building the LUCC(Land Use and Land Cover)change database to help analyzing the land ecological sensitivity.First,on the basis of access to Yangtze River Delta Region land use data,from the perspective of spatial structure,quantity and extent change,land use change information models were established which contain range of land use change,speed of land use change and employing lorenz curve and gini coefficient to analysis the temporal and spatial variation characteristics of land use in Yangtze River Delta region through 2000 and 2014.Secondly,based on land use data and relevant statistical data in the Yangtze River Delta from 2000 to 2014,with the method proposed by Costanza(ESV)wherein the values of ecosystem services are calculated with regard to the value coefficients of ecosystem services per unit area in the Chinese terrestrial ecosystem and the transfer matrix of land use,this paper examined the spatio-temporal variations in the value of ecosystem services and then predicted it by Markov model.In the end,based on investigation environmental pollution,principle of ecological sensitivity and availability of data,this paper chooses five factors of nature reserve,soil texture,main road,land use type,water environment and use single factor analysis,synthetically analyses to evaluate the land ecological sensitivity of Yangtze River Delta region.From the results of ecological sensitivity evaluation,combined with the natural break method,the eco-environmental sensitivity of analysis zone is divided.Including extremel sensitive,high sensitive,mediate sensitive,low sensitive and non-sensitive.Furthermore,The author propose appropriate countermeasures to Yangtze River Delta region Suggestions and countermeasures,according to the feature of the sensitive areas.
